Title: Ralf Valett: Innovator in Automotive Soft Top Technology
Introduction
Ralf Valett is a notable inventor based in Stapelfeld,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the automotive industry, particularly in the design of convertible tops for vehicles. His innovative approach has led to the development of a unique soft top mechanism that enhances both functionality and user experience.
Latest Patents
Ralf Valett holds a patent for a convertible top for a motor vehicle, specifically designed for passenger vehicles. This soft top features a linkage that is pivotably mounted on supports on the vehicle's body. The design allows the soft top to be moved forward from a rear storage position into a locking position above the windscreen frame. A key aspect of this invention is that it provides sufficient spring deflection during the closing process while keeping the forces required for closing low. The soft top can be temporarily stopped in a premounted position above the locking position, supported by at least one spring-loaded stop, ensuring a smooth and efficient operation.
